About Institute for Business and Technology
Institute for Business and Technology offers career-based programs in the fields of commercial refrigeration, heating and air conditioning, massage therapy, medical assistant, medical biller/coder/office specialist as well as lab assistant/EKG technician/phlebotomist. The institute strives to esnure that its career education programs are current with industry technology and practices. Practical training is a major part of the curriculums.
Institute for Business and Technology Academic Programs
- Commercial Refrigeration, Heating and Air Conditioning – Students are trained to install and service HVACR equipment. Students are also prepared to acquire EPA certification.
- Electrician – Offers in-depth training in electrical code and installing wire. Students are also trained to work with motors, transformer systems and manual and electric industrial controls.
- Lab Assistant, EKG Technician/Phlebotomist – Offers training in a variety of lab procedures including phlebotomy and hematology. Practical experience is acquired through an externship. The curriculum provides CPR certification. Enrollees are also prepared for lab assistant national certification.
- Massage Therapy – Includes training in Swedish, deep tissue and sports massage. Exercise therapy and dietary therapies are also included in the program. Students participate in an internship at the on-site massage clinic.
- Medical Assistant – Enrollees learn to assist with medical exams and perform various laboratory procedures. Front office skills such as managing records and taking care of insurance matters are also provided. Students acquire experience through an externship in a medical practice.
- Medical Biller/Coder/Office Specialist – Students learn to assign the correct code for each diagnosis and procedure. Students are also trained to use medical coding, billing and insurance software. An externship at a medical office is included in the program.

Student Life
The school typically has over 800 students. The Institute for Business and Technology offers tutoring, academic advising and employment services for the students. Job placement assistance is also available for graduates.
Admissions and Financial Aid
Applicants are interviewed by an admissions representative and have an opportunity to take a tour of the school. Admission representatives assist the applicants in creating a career training plan.
